I had this problem and they warranty my rear right strut for me... some how it was broken... the clicking noise occurs after you drive it a bit.. then when you are at VERY VERY low speeds say 3km/h or 5km/h or less.. then you'll hear the clicking.. at first it only clicks once every long while.. but after awhile it'll click even at 8km/h.. get it replaced! I had my rear shock replaced at one month of ownership (300 miles) for the same reason. I had to find it for the dealer (you know, the "we can't hear it" game...). I opened the trunk with the car off and put a little weight on the rear passenger side - wallllllaaaa! Click click click - pissing me off click click.....


They replaced the shock under warranty. That was 2500 miles ago - not a peep since.


Looks like Honda got a bad batch of these. My car is a 2008 EX Coupe (atomic blue - the fastest color).
